摘要:
Two neutral glycosphingolipids having large straight oligosaecharide chains with eight and nine sugars, provisionally named COS and CNS, were isolated and purified from larvae of the green-bottle fly, Lucilia caesar, as the only two remaining unidentified significant neutral glycolipids in this organism. From the results of sugar analysis, permethylation, negative-ion fast atom bombardment mass spectroscopy (FAB-MS), and 1H-NMR studies, the structures of the two glycolipids are proposed to be: COS, GalNAcβl-3GlcNAc/91-3Gal βl-3GalNAcal-4GalNAcβl-4GlcNAc;91-3Manβl-4Glcβl-Cer; and CNS, Galβl-3GalNAcβ l-3GlcNAc β l-3Gal §l-3GalNAc α l-4GalNAc β l-4GlcNAc β l-3Man β l-4Glc β1-Cer. The fatty acid and long-chain base compositions of the above glycolipids were very similar, and were dominated by arachidic acid, and tetradeca- and hexadeca-4-sphingenines. The great similarity between the compositions of their ceramide moieties suggests that COS may be a precursor in the glycosylation reaction yielding. © 1990 COPYRIGHT, 1990 BY THE JOURNAL OF BIOCHEMISTRY.
